When I'm out that direction, I hang out around Long Lake just outside the High Peaks. My favorite road I've found is either Moose River Road coming out of Booneville or Blue Ridge Road -> Ensign Pond Rd that connects Newcomb to I-87 to Moriah, but am definitely up for more suggestions.
^^^Ensign Pond Rd is a good one .as are Tracey Rd & Lincoln Pond Rd. in that area, Hurricane Rd in Keene is also great. Maybe we can hook up sometime. Also lots of fun road in VT across the Crown Point bridge...like rt 17. Long Long is a nice area to visit!
